We are Ruth Veevers and Hal Duncan, a pair of boardgame designers based in the United Kingdom. Our first published game is Cryptid, which was released by Osprey Games in the autumn of 2018.

Cryptid

Published 2018 by Osprey Games

Cryptid is a deduction game for 2-5 players, which takes about 20-30 minutes to play. Players take on the role of crytpozoologists attempting to be the first to find the habitat of strange creature living in the North American landscape. The game is played on a board of hexes. Exactly one of these hexes is the cryptid's habitat. Each player knows one bit of information about the habitat (the cryptid's habitat is within two spaces of a forest). All the clues combined fit only the one space. Players attempt to work out each others clues without giving their own away.

The game was released in autumn 2018 by Osprey Games. It has since been licensed in several other languages and countries. These include: Korea, Brazil, Spain, Italy, France, China, Japan, and Russia.

Cryptid: Urban Legends

Published 2022 by Osprey Games

Cryptid: Urban Legends is a two player chase game where one player attempts to evade the other's attempts to pin them down, which takes about 20 minutes to play. One player takes on the role of a team of scientists attempting to capture the other player who is in the role of an elusive creature attempting to escape through the city. The game is played on a shifting board made of cards, simulating a chase through blocks of a city. Each player has a different objective, but uses the same means to achieve these; playing movement cards to manipulate the location of a fleet of sensors. The position of these sensors defines how many or few spaces the creature can move to at the end of a round. More places is good for the creature, fewer is better for the scientists.

The game will be released in spring 2022 by Osprey Games. It has also been licensed for an Italian language edition.
